如何使用AKSK加密请求?加密数据的必备步骤

   抖音SEO    

在当今数字化时代,数据安全和隐私保护变得尤为重要,aksk(Access Key和Secret Key)加密是一种常用于网络通信的安全协议,它通过使用一对密钥(访问密钥和秘密密钥)来确保数据传输的安全性,本文将详细介绍如何发起一个aksk加密的请求以及请求数据的加密过程。

AKSK加密原理

在深入了解aksk加密请求之前,我们先来了解其背后的加密原理,AKSK加密通常采用非对称加密技术,其中包含两个密钥:公钥(Access Key)和私钥(Secret Key),公钥用于数据的加密,而私钥则用于数据的解密,这种机制确保了即使公钥被公开,没有对应的私钥也无法解密信息,从而保证了数据的安全性。

请求加密流程

1. 生成密钥对

需要生成一对密钥,即公钥(Access Key)和私钥(Secret Key),这一步骤通常由服务器端完成,并将公钥分享给客户端。

2. 客户端准备请求数据

客户端准备好需要发送的数据,这些数据可以是任何形式,如文本、图片或其他二进制文件。

3. 使用公钥加密数据

客户端使用从服务器获取的公钥对请求数据进行加密,这个过程涉及到复杂的数学运算,确保只有拥有对应私钥的服务器能够解密。

4. 发送加密后的数据

加密完成后,客户端通过网络将加密的数据发送到服务器,由于数据已经加密,即使在传输过程中被拦截,攻击者也无法直接读取数据内容。

5. 服务器解密数据

服务器接收到加密的数据后,使用之前生成并保管好的私钥对数据进行解密,还原出原始的请求数据。

6. 处理请求并响应

服务器处理解密后的请求数据,并根据业务逻辑生成响应,响应数据同样可以通过相同的加密方法返回给客户端,确保数据传输的双向安全。

安全性分析

AKSK加密机制提供了强有力的安全保障,但仍有几个方面需要注意:

密钥管理:私钥的保管至关重要,一旦私钥泄露,整个加密体系的安全性将受到威胁,需要采取严格的安全措施来保护密钥不被非法访问。

算法强度:使用的加密算法应足够强大,能够抵抗当前已知的所有攻击方式。

实现正确性:加密和解密的过程必须严格按照标准实现,任何实现上的漏洞都可能导致安全问题。

应用场景

AKSK加密请求广泛应用于需要高安全性的网络服务中,常见的应用场景包括:

在线支付:保护用户的交易信息和账户安全。

用户认证:确保登录信息等敏感数据的安全传输。

数据同步:企业间的数据交换,防止

评论留言

我要留言

欢迎参与讨论,请在这里发表您的看法、交流您的观点。